Transaction 540681b771b66fa074f3b25f21137713ee7eaeab70b059303d1891c93dc13146
1 Input
1 Output
-
540681b771b66fa074f3b25f21137713ee7eaeab70b059303d1891c93dc13146:0
- value
- 75740143
- script pubkey
- OP_0 OP_PUSHBYTES_20 9ecb0c353a448ddc0694b2b4e3fd863b982479da
- address
- bc1qnm9scdf6gjxacp55k26w8lvx8wvzg7w6vdhqqe